Financial Aid & Your Veritas Program
Using Financial Aid for Payment
The following is a preliminary checklist of items that you must complete. Please make sure to check-off each step as you complete it:
- Inform your university study abroad and financial aid offices of your interest in using financial aid to pay for a Veritas study abroad program and ask about their requirements.
- Ask your financial aid office if there is a Contractual Agreement (sometimes referred to as a Consortium Agreement) that needs to be completed. If so, have that form sent to Veritas at info@studiesabroad.com or via fax to (512) 777-2866 as soon as possible so that it can be completed and returned to your university.
- Sign the Veritas Verification of Award (VOA), which accompanies the Veritas acceptance forms (if you checked the financial aid box on the Veritas application). If you did not receive the VOA with your acceptance materials, please contact your Veritas Program Manager to request one.
- Ask your university financial aid office to complete the VOA and return it to Veritas.
- Let your financial aid office know about the payment due date of the Veritas program that you have chosen.
- Turn in all necessary payments and your “hold” check to Veritas by your program due date.
Remember that it is ultimately up to you to ensure that Veritas receives one of the following by the Veritas payment due date for your program.

Program Payment Descriptions
OPTION 1: FULL PAYMENT FOR THE Veritas PROGRAM
You can make the full payment for your program and use your financial aid award as a reimbursement.
OPTION 2: GUARANTEE OF PAYMENT FROM YOUR U.S. UNIVERSITY TO VERITAS DIRECTLY*
The VOA, completed by your university, will state that your funds will be sent directly to Veritas. If funds to Veritas are equal to or in excess of your balance due, this should fulfill your financial obligation to Veritas for your program cost. If your funds are less than the balance due, you will owe the difference to Veritas by the payment due date. The completed VOA, indicating these details, is due to Veritas by the payment due date. If the VOA is not available by that time, you will need to proceed with a minimum of the Good Faith Payment. *This is typically not the student’s choice, as many universities must release funds to the student rather than to Veritas.
OPTION 3: GUARANTEE OF FULL PAYMENT & YOUR GOOD FAITH PAYMENT
The completed VOA will state the amount you will be receiving, which will cover your full Veritas balance, and that the payment will be sent to you. You will be responsible for sending Veritas a Good Faith Payment, in the appropriate amount, and a check in the amount of your financial aid award (minus the Good Faith Payment amount) that is dated for one week after your funds are to be released. The Good Faith Payment will be deposited upon receipt by Veritas, and you must contact Veritas as soon as your financial aid funds have been disbursed to you so that we may deposit your “hold” check. Keep in mind that the Good Faith Payment and “hold” check must add up to your balance due to Veritas.
OPTION 4: GUARANTEE OF PARTIAL PAYMENT & YOUR ADDITIONAL PAYMENT
(MOST COMMON OPTION)
The completed VOA will state the amount you will be receiving and that the payment will be sent to you. You will be responsible for sending Veritas a check in the amount of your financial aid award, dated for one week after your funds are to be released, and a check for the remainder of your balance to be deposited immediately by Veritas. If the remainder of your balance is less than the Good Faith Payment amount for your program term, you are then responsible for paying the Good Faith Payment amount. You may then reduce your “hold” check accordingly. Keep in mind that the additional payment and “hold” check must add up to your balance due to Veritas. You must contact Veritas as soon as your financial aid funds have been disbursed to you so that we may deposit your “hold” check.
